How to Make Mint Brownie Bites

For full recipe details, including ingredients needed and measurements, see the printable recipe card down below. Here is step by step what to expect when making these Brownie Bites:

ingredients for mint brownie bites

Preheat Oven + Prep Mini Muffin Tins

Preheat oven. Line 48 mini muffin tins with paper liners. Set side.

Make the Batter

Melt butter and chocolate together in microwave. Stir in sugar and cocoa.

Stir in eggs and vanilla. Stir in flour, salt and baking powder until just combined and there are no lumps of dry ingredients left.

Spoon into Mini Muffin Tins

Spoon into prepared pan to fill 2/3 full (about 1 tablespoon or so of batter). Unwrap Mint Truffle Kisses or Andes Mints and press 1 into each brownie bite.

Note: I don’t sink my kisses or mints way down because if they touch the bottom of the pan, then the chocolate gets sort of crispy.

Bake + Cool

Bake 10-12 minutes or until brownie is thoroughly cooked. Cool completely before frosting.

Make the Mint Frosting

Whip powdered sugar, vanilla and peppermint extract together with a stand mixer or handheld mixer until smooth and creamy. Add a touch of green food coloring and a few more spins in the mixer.

*Note – I didn’t have to add any milk. If your frosting is too dry, add in tiny splashes of milk until it starts coming together.

Frost Brownie Bites

Frost the tops of each brownie bite and add a piece of mint truffle kiss to each one as decoration.

I ended up using a Wilton disposable piping bag and a big fat tip to make these frosting domes. And, I cut some extra kisses into 4 to add as garnish.

Storing Mint Brownie Bites

This recipe makes about 48 mini brownie bites. If you can’t eat them all in a day or two, you’re really going to want to save these for another time. I like to cover the brownie bites in an airtight container with plastic wrap or tight fitting lid and refrigerate. 

Freezing Instructions

If you DO want to store these brownies for longer than a few days, store them all in an airtight, freezer safe container and freeze for up to 3 months.

Mint Brownie Bites

Katie Cooksey
Mint Brownie Bites are super easy to make with a mint truffle kiss hidden inside topped with some minty buttercream.
5 from 4 votes
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 48
Calories 170 kcal

Ingredients
 
 

for the brownies-

  • 1 cup butter 2 sticks
  • 6 oz bittersweet dark chocolate I used Scharffen Berger
  • 5 tablespoons cocoa powder I used Scharffen Berger
  • 2 cups granulated sugar
  • 4 whole eggs
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 3/4 cup all purpose flour
  • 48 Mint Truffle Hershey's Kisses plus more for garnish if desired

for the frosting-

  • 1/2 cup butter softened
  • 2 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on peppermint extract
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la
  • splash milk if needed
  • green food coloring

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Line 48 mini muffin tins with paper liners and set side.
    ingredients for mint brownie bites
  • Melt butter and chocolate together in microwave. Stir in sugar and cocoa. Stir in eggs and vanilla. Stir in all dry ingredients. Spoon into prepared pan to fill 2/3 way. Unwrap Mint Truffle kisses and press 1 into each brownie bite. Bake 10-12 minutes or until brownie is thoroughly cooked. Cool completely.
    mint brownie batter
  • For the frosting, whip all ingredients together in a large stand mixer until smooth and creamy. Frost the tops of each brownie bite and add a piece of mint truffle kiss to each one as decoration. Serve.
